Judges generally have wide latitude in establishing bond quantities. Bail bond agents normally bill 10% of the bail amount upfront in return for their solution and may charge extra fees.The quantity of the bail is at the judge's discernment. A judge might deny bail entirely or establish it at an astronomical degree if the defendant is charged with a terrible crime or appears likely to be a flight danger. Judges typically have wide latitude in establishing bond quantities, and regular amounts vary by territory.
Bail bond representatives generally bill 10% of the bail quantity upfront in return for their service and may bill added fees. Some states have actually placed a cap of 8% on the quantity charged.
The offender or their representative promises building such as a house, land, or vehicle to the court to cover the bond - Bail Bonds Dayton Ohio. If the defendant falls short to show up in court, the court may foreclose on the building to recover the bail amount.: Federal bonds are specifically designed for defendants encountering federal costs and are usually much more complex than state or local bond bonds

Generally, there are some broad scenarios where bond bonds are not returned and might be taken into consideration non-refundable.
Extensively speaking, you might not get your bail bond back under these cases:: When a bail bond is secured with a bail bond agent, the accused or their representative usually pays a non-refundable cost. This can be something like 10% of the bond amount. This fee makes up the bail bond agent for their solutions and the economic risk they assume by ensuring the bail amount.
The bond representative might additionally seek legal activity to recuperate the quantity from the defendant or their co-signers, and additional penalties or forfeit of collateral may take place if the defendant's absence causes a violation of the bond agreement.: The problems of the bail bond contract are established to ensure the offender follows legal requirements and acts properly while out on bond.
The violation of bond problems can cause forfeit of the bond amount.: If the bail bond is acquired with misrepresentation or deceptive information given by the defendant or their rep, the bond agent might cancel the bond and go after lawsuit to recover any kind of losses. If there are refundable costs, those might be shed.

After the court establishes bail, you can speak to a bond bondsman. The bail bondsman, likewise recognized as a bail bond representative, will certainly require you or a loved one to pay a percent of the bond quantity.
The bond agent will commonly protect the rest of the bond amount with collateral. This requires you to authorize a contract waiving your building to cover the rest of the bail amount, should you avoid bond.
They also make money by filing a claim against to reclaim any property that was utilized as collateral for the bail bond. In some states, bail his explanation bondsmans can also earn money by bringing you to court if you skipped bail. Recognized as bounty hunters, these bondsmen can then collect a portion of the bond amount that you waived.
